Bob and Pam have been married since 1975, are the parents of David and Jessica and the grandparents of Franny and Adah. They have been with Prestoncrest since 2002. Bob is a native Texan but has also lived in Louisiana, Mississippi, Arkansas, Tennessee, Missouri and almost in Kansas (Kansas City). He received a Bachelors in Bible and Biblical Languages from Harding University, a Masters in Religion from Harding School of Theology and has a passion for spiritual formation, teaching people about Jesus, and lunch with Christian brothers (Tex-Mex).
Bob’s love for spiritual formation and small groups was born during his ten years in campus ministry at Memphis State University and Southwest Missouri State University. He received formal training in Spiritual Direction from the Institute for Christian Spirituality through Lipscomb University and regularly leads Spiritual Journey retreats at the Glen Eyrie Retreat Center, just west of Colorado Springs.
Bob has written 3 books, Walk With Me (co-authored with Prentice Meador), Step By Step: A 90-Day Walk With Jesus Through The Gospel of Mark and An Honest Cry. He has also written for numerous journals including Campus Journal, The Small Group Letter, and Leaven. For several years he was Managing Editor for 21st Century Christian Magazine.
For more than 30 years Bob has been actively involved in several ministries in Ghana, West Africa including the Ghana West Africa Missions, a water-well drilling / church planting mission begun by his Father, George Chisholm, the Village of Hope, an orphanage for abandoned children, and Heritage Christian College, training ministers to serve all over West Africa. He has also consulted with both Missions Resource Network and Great Cities Missions and has taught spiritual formation to mission teams in Europe, Asia, Africa, and South America.
